/**\ingroup USB_CDC
* \addtogroup USB_CDC_WCM USB CDC WCM subclass
* \brief USB CDC WCM subclass definitions
* \details Wireless Mobile Communications Devices subclass
* \details based on Universal Serial Bus CDC Subclass Specification for Wireless Mobile Communications Devices
* Revision 1.1 (Errata 1)
* + Wireless Handset Control Model
* + Device Management Model
* + Mobile Direct Line Model
* + OBEX Model
* @{ */
#ifndef _USB_CDC_WCM_H_
#define _USB_CDC_WCM_H_
#ifdef __cplusplus
extern "C" {
#endif
/**\name Communications Class Subclass Codes
* @{ */
#define USB_CDC_SUBCLASS_WHCM 0x08 /**<\brief Wireless Handset Control Model.*/
#define USB_CDC_SUBCLASS_DMM 0x09 /**<\brief Device Management Model.*/
#define USB_CDC_SUBCLASS_MDLM 0x0A /**<\brief Mobile Direct Line Model.*/
#define USB_CDC_SUBCLASS_OBEX 0x0B /**<\brief OBEX Model.*/
/* @} */
/**\name Communications Class Protocol Codes
* @{ */
#define USB_CDC_PROTO_PCCA101 0x02 /**<\brief AT Commands defined by PCCA-101.*/
#define USB_CDC_PROTO_PCCA101O 0x03 /**<\brief AT Commands defined by PCCA-101 & Annex O.*/
#define USB_CDC_PROTO_GSM 0x04 /**<\brief AT Commands defined by GSM 07.07.*/
#define USB_CDC_PROTO_3G 0x05 /**<\brief AT Commands defined by 3GPP 27.007.*/
#define USB_CDC_PROTO_CDMA 0x06 /**<\brief AT Commands defined by TIA for CDMA.*/
/** @} */
/**\name CDC WCM subclass specific Functional Descriptors codes
* @{ */
#define USB_DTYPE_CDC_WHCM 0x11 /**<\brief Wireless Handset Control Model Functional Descriptor.*/
#define USB_DTYPE_CDC_MDLM 0x12 /**<\brief Mobile Direct Line Model Functional Descriptor.*/
#define USB_DTYPE_CDC_MDLM_DETAIL 0x13 /**<\brief MDLM Detail Functional Descriptor.*/
#define USB_DTYPE_CDC_DMM 0x14 /**<\brief Device Management Model Functional Descriptor.*/
#define USB_DTYPE_CDC_OBEX 0x15 /**<\brief OBEX Functional Descriptor.*/
#define USB_DTYPE_CDC_CMDSET 0x16 /**<\brief Command Set Functional Descriptor.*/
#define USB_DTYPE_CDC_CMDSET_DETAIL 0x17 /**<\brief Command Set Detail Functional Descriptor.*/
#define USB_DTYPE_CDC_TEL_CONRTOL 0x18 /**<\brief Telephone Control Model Functional Descriptor.*/
#define USB_DTYPE_CDC_OBEX_SERVICE 0x19 /**<\brief OBEX Service Identifier Functional Descriptor.*/
/** @} */
/**\name CDC WCM subclass specific requests
* @{ */
/** @} */
/**\brief Wireless Handset Control Model Functional Descriptor */
struct usb_cdc_whcm_desc {
uint8_t bFunctionLength; /**<\brief Size of this functional descriptor, in bytes.*/
uint8_t bDescriptorType; /**<\brief CS_INTERFACE descriptor type.*/
uint8_t bDescriptorSubType; /**<\brief Wireless Handset Control Model Functional Descriptor.*/
uint16_t bcdVersion; /**<\brief BCD version number for this subclass specification.*/
} __attribute__ ((packed));
/**\brief Mobile Direct Line Model Functional Descriptor
* \details This descriptor is mandatory. It conveys the GUID that uniquely identifies the kind of
* MDLM interface that is being provided.
*/
struct usb_cdc_mdlm_desc {
uint8_t bFunctionLength; /**<\brief Size of this functional descriptor, in bytes.*/
uint8_t bDescriptorType; /**<\brief CS_INTERFACE descriptor type.*/
uint8_t bDescriptorSubType; /**<\brief Mobile Direct Line Model Functional Descriptor.*/
uint16_t bcdVersion; /**<\brief Version number for this subclass specification.*/
uint8_t bGUID[16]; /**<\brief Uniquely identifies the detailed transport protocol
* provided by this MDLM interface. */
} __attribute__ ((packed));
/**\brief Mobile Direct Line Model Detail Functional Descriptor
* \details This descriptor is optional, and may be repeated as necessary. It conveys any additional
* information required by the MDLM transport specification identified by the MDLM Functional
* Descriptor.*/
struct usb_cdc_mdlm_detail_desc {
uint8_t bFunctionLength; /**<\brief Size of this functional descriptor, in bytes.*/
uint8_t bDescriptorType; /**<\brief CS_INTERFACE descriptor type.*/
uint8_t bDescriptorSubType; /**<\brief Mobile Direct Line Model Details Functional Descriptor.*/
uint8_t bGuidDescriptorType; /**<\brief Discriminator, interpreted according to the semantic
* model specified by the GUID in the MDLM Functional Descriptor.*/
uint8_t bDetailData[0]; /**< Information associated with this GUID and discriminator,
* according to the semantic model specified by the GUID in
* the MDLM Functional Descriptor */
} __attribute__ ((packed));
/**\brief Device Management Functional Descriptor */
struct usb_cdc_dmm_desc {
uint8_t bFunctionLength; /**<\brief Size of this functional descriptor, in bytes.*/
uint8_t bDescriptorType; /**<\brief CS_INTERFACE descriptor type.*/
uint8_t bDescriptorSubType; /**<\brief Wireless Handset Control Model Functional Descriptor.*/
uint16_t bcdVersion; /**<\brief Version number for this subclass specification.*/
uint16_t wMaxCommand; /**<\brief The buffer size allocated in the device for data
* sent from the host using SEND_ENCAPSULATED_CMD. */
} __attribute__ ((packed));
/**\brief OBEX Service Identification Functional Descriptor
* \details This optional functional descriptor indicates the mode supported by this OBEX function.
* This corresponds to an OBEX role (client or server), a particular OBEX service, and an OBEX
* service version.*/
struct usb_cdc_obex_serv_desc {
uint8_t bFunctionLength; /**<\brief Size of this functional descriptor, in bytes.*/
uint8_t bDescriptorType; /**<\brief CS_INTERFACE descriptor type.*/
uint8_t bDescriptorSubType; /**<\brief OBEX Service Identifier Functional Descriptor.*/
uint8_t bmOBEXRole; /**<\brief Represents the OBEX role to be played by the function.*/
uint8_t bOBEXServiceUUID[16]; /**<\brief A 16 byte UUID value used to indicate the particular
* OBEX service associated with this function. */
uint16_t wOBEXServiceVersion; /**<\brief A 16 bit value indicating the version of the OBEX
* service associated with this function. */
} __attribute__ ((packed));
/** @} */
